Answer:

B. Shoulder joint and D. Hip joints are the only ball and socket joints in our body.

Explanation:

  • There are four types of joints based on the allowance of movement that is possible: Ball and socket joint, Hinge joint, Pivot joint and Ellipsoidal joint.
  • Ball and socket joints allow movement forward, backward, sideways and rotating motion.
  • Ball and socket joint has 3 degrees of freedom. It provides the maximum movement of body parts.
  • Knee joint and elbow joint are hinge joints. These are the types of joint that allows only bending and straightening motion.
